WebThe 2008 guidelines for diagnosis and treatment of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ia (CLL) from the International Workshop on Chronic Lymphocytic Leukemia(7) recommends changing the diagnostic criteria for CLL from an absolute lymphocyte count greater than 5 x 10(9)/L to a circulating B-cell count greater than 5 x 10(9)/L(8,9) previously defined in ... WebT-lymphocytes – kill viruses, parasites and cancer cells; ... For example, 150 x 10 9 /L means there are 150,000,000,000 (150 billion) platelets per litre of blood. The normal adult platelet range is between 150 – 400 x 10 9 /L. Thrombocytopenia is the term used to describe a low platelet count. If your platelet count is low, you are at ...

Web11 oct. 2024 · Les lymphocytes élevés sont le signe d'une atteinte infectieuse, le plus souvent virale. Il peut s'agir d'une infection de la sphère ORL (mononucléose, angine), d'une bronchite ou toute autre atteinte infectieuse. The adult reference interval for peripheral blood lymphocytes is ______________. 1-4.8 X 10^9/L. An 80% lymphocyte count with a total WBC count of 4.4 x 10^9/L on an adult indicates a ______________. relative increase in lymphocytes but an absolute number within the reference interval. Web26 oct. 2015 · Logistic regression indicated that reduced lymphocyte count was an independent risk factor for IPN. The optimal cut-offs from ROC curve was 0.66 × 10 9 /L giving sensitivity of 83.7 % and specificity of 66.7 %. Conclusions.
